What is 38/98 Divided By 7/3

Answer: 3898÷73\frac{38}{98}\div\frac{7}{3} = 57343\frac{57}{343}

Solving 3898÷73\frac{38}{98}\div\frac{7}{3}

  • Rewrite the Division as Multiplication by the Reciprocal:

3898÷73=3898×37\frac{38}{98} \div \frac{7}{3} = \frac{38}{98} \times \frac{3}{7}

  • Multiply the Numerators: 38×3=11438 \times 3 = 114
  • Multiply the Denominators: 98×7=68698 \times 7 = 686
  • Form the New Fraction: 3898×73=114686\frac{38}{98} \times \frac{7}{3} = \frac{114}{686}

Let's Simplify 114686\frac{114}{686}

  • Find the Greatest Common Divisor (GCD) of 114114 and 686686. The GCD of 114114 and 686686 is 22.
  • Divide both the numerator and the denominator by the GCD:114÷2686÷2=57343\frac{114 \div 2}{686 \div 2} = \frac{57}{343}

Answer 3898÷73=57343\frac{38}{98}\div\frac{7}{3} = \frac{57}{343}
